Channel 4 rather than Netflix is ‘proud parent’ of Adolescence, says news boss

Louisa Compton accuses Netflix of being ‘TV tourists’ and benefitting from talent ‘developed over many years’

A senior Channel 4 figure has accused Netflix of acting like “TV tourists” with the internationally acclaimed show Adolescence.

Louisa Compton, the head of news and current affairs at the broadcaster, said Channel 4 was the “proud parent” of the runaway hit. She said rather than nurture British TV talent, Netflix had benefited from talent developed over many years by Channel 4 and other public service broadcasters.
